Would you rather be happy or right?

This week I have seen and heard lots of examples of people falling out. A 20 year old friendship where they had never had a cross word ended in a “difference of opinion”, a young blossoming romance got lost in harsh words. Some frustration over small stuff between two employees caused a team rift.

I think it is fair to say right now we are emotionally exhausted.

Fatigued at least.

Short tempers, frayed edges and more likely to react in a way that we perhaps would not “normally”.

In my coaching session on Friday I brought the subject up and my wise, as always, coach asked “Would you rather be happy or right?”

I appreciate there may be times where there is a RIGHT answer but there will also be times where there are three sides to the story. I guess this weekend as I commit to #selfcaresunday I am asking you to pause a moment if you find yourself on the verge of conflict and ask yourself that question …. which would you rather be right now?
